Understanding UK Business Companies Laws and Regulations in Rotterdam, Netherlands

When it comes to operating a business in Rotterdam, Netherlands as a UK company, it is essential to understand the laws and regulations that govern such operations. Navigating through the legal landscape can be challenging, but having a solid understanding of the rules in place is crucial for the success and compliance of your business. In the context of UK business companies operating in Rotterdam, several key laws and regulations come into play. These include company formation, corporate governance, tax laws, employment regulations, and data protection requirements, among others. Let's delve into some of these aspects to provide a comprehensive overview: 1. Company Formation: Setting up a UK business company in Rotterdam involves adhering to local regulations along with UK company laws. This process typically includes registration with the Dutch Chamber of Commerce (Kamer van Koophandel) and obtaining any necessary permits or licenses to operate legally in Rotterdam. 2. Corporate Governance: UK companies operating in Rotterdam must comply with corporate governance standards set by both UK and Dutch authorities. This includes maintaining proper accounting records, holding annual general meetings, and fulfilling reporting requirements to relevant authorities. 3. Tax Laws: Understanding the tax implications of operating a UK business in Rotterdam is vital. Companies need to comply with Dutch tax laws, including corporate income tax, value-added tax (VAT), and other relevant taxes based on their business activities in the Netherlands. 4. Employment Regulations: Hiring employees in Rotterdam requires compliance with Dutch labor laws, which cover areas such as employment contracts, working conditions, minimum wages, and employee rights. UK companies must ensure they are aware of and adhere to these regulations to avoid legal issues. 5. Data Protection: With the introduction of the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) in the EU, including the Netherlands, data protection and privacy laws are critical for UK companies operating in Rotterdam. Ensuring compliance with GDPR guidelines when handling personal data is essential to avoid penalties. In conclusion, operating a UK business company in Rotterdam, Netherlands involves navigating a complex legal environment that requires a deep understanding of both UK and Dutch laws and regulations. By staying informed and seeking legal counsel when needed, businesses can ensure compliance, mitigate risks, and focus on their growth and success in the dynamic market of Rotterdam.
